5

iOSではSKDownload

@property(nonatomic, readonly) SKPaymentTransaction *transaction

これにより、ホストされているコンテンツがダウンロードされるたびにトランザクションを完了することができます。

ただし、Mac にSKDownloadはそれがないため、 を参照してSKPaymentQueue、ダウンロードされたトランザクションを探す必要があります。

そうしている方いますか?

問題は、時々「finishTransaction」コードに到達しないことですが、それ以外の方法でそのトランザクションを終了する方法が本当にわかりません! iOS では、ダウンロードに関連するトランザクションを完了するだけなので簡単です。

要約すると、Mac でダウンロードの取引を完了する方法を知っておくとよいでしょう。それは暗黙のうちに起こりますか?

4

0 に答える 0